The Lewis structure of ClF3 showcases a chlorine atom bonded to three fluorine atoms, with two lone pairs of electrons on chlorine, creating a distinct T-shaped molecular geometry. The lone pairs take up equatorial positions, which results in greater repulsion. This gives it an expanded octet.
